My lymphocyte count has dropped to 0.8 . Is that good or bad?

I have an autoimmune condition. My liver function tests and blood chemistry are completely normal

Public Comments

  1. First... is that the absolute count (#0.8), or the percent (% 0.8)? Second: is there a left shift in Neutrophils? Are there Bands being seen; usually in that case that indicates infection. Are the cells younger? (metamyelocytic? myelocytic?) Third: with lymph numbers that low, a peripheral smear should have been done. If the lymphs look ok, or are they immature/reactive? Blasty looking? Would suggest getting with an Immunologist/Hematology type doctor to do that assessment to see why the numbers look sort of unusual.
